![]() |
NIM 跨平台 C++ SDK
|
事件订阅辅助方法和数据结构定义 更多...
#include <functional>#include <list>#include <set>#include <string>#include "nim_cpp_wrapper/nim_sdk_cpp_wrapper.h"#include "nim_define_include.h"#include "nim_wrapper_util/nim_json_util.h"类 | |
| struct | nim::EventData |
| 事件数据 更多... | |
| struct | nim::EventOnlineClientType |
| 在线客户端类型,此结构体只用于在线状态事件的kNIMEventNimConfig字段 更多... | |
| struct | nim::EventSubscribeData |
| 事件订阅数据 更多... | |
命名空间 | |
| namespace | nim |
| namespace nim | |
函数 | |
| bool | nim::ParseEventData (const std::string &event_json, EventData &event_data) |
| 解析事件数据 | |
| bool | nim::ParseEventData (const nim_cpp_wrapper_util::Json::Value &values, EventData &event_data) |
| 解析事件数据 | |
| bool | nim::ParseEventDataList (const std::string &event_list_json, std::list< EventData > &event_data_list) |
| 解析批量事件数据 | |
| bool | nim::ParseEventSubscribeData (const nim_cpp_wrapper_util::Json::Value &values, EventSubscribeData &event_subscribe) |
| 解析事件订阅数据 | |
| bool | nim::ParseEventSubscribeDataList (const std::string &subscribe_list_json, std::list< EventSubscribeData > &event_subscribe_list) |
| 解析事件订阅数据列表 | |
事件订阅辅助方法和数据结构定义